The 59101 zip code area of Billings, Montana is home to 17 schools, including 11 elementary schools, 4 middle schools, and 2 high schools. This diverse set of schools serves students across a range of socioeconomic backgrounds, with some standout performers and others facing challenges.
Among the top-performing schools in the area are McKinley School, an elementary school with exceptional test scores, and Elysian School, an elementary school ranked 58th out of 212 in the state. These schools significantly outperform the district and state averages. In contrast, schools like Riverside Middle School and Ponderosa School have much lower proficiency rates, well below the state averages.
The data suggests a correlation between poverty and academic performance, with schools like Morin School, which has a 100% free/reduced lunch rate, and Newman School, with a rate over 70%, struggling academically. Interestingly, smaller, more rural schools like Canyon Creek 6-8 are outperforming their larger, urban counterparts, suggesting that school size and location may also play a role in academic achievement within this zip code area.
